Awesome car!

This car spoke to me from the parking lot. Great comfort, great interior and exterior design, awesome value and great handling. I drove this car until I had about 67,000 miles on it. Didn't have a single issue with it mechanically or with the interior. The only issue was the side mirrors were prone to small spiders but other than that it was perfect! I would recommend Mazda to anyone of my friends, family or a random stranger.

A Good Car

The Mazda 3 has been a very comfortable car to own. It's usually very dependable and hasn't given me too many problems. The gas mileage is good as well. The problems I've run into are that sometimes the windows stick, but it's not too big of a deal. I've had to replace one door handle, which was the drivers side. The AC also gives me problems sometimes too. It is an older car though, 9 years, and it was used when I purchased it and I don't believe the person who owned it before me took very good care of it. Overall I really love this car and I think with enough love and care it will last anyone years.

Falling to pieces

I loved my car when i first bought it! It was the first brand new car i ever bought, and it was zippy. It's the itouring Mazda3 and it was great for a couple years, then there was a factory recall for air conditioning hoses. That was replaced, then the air conditioning went out completely within a year. Had that replaced. The window tint and stripping started peeling, then two of the power window motors went out, then the air conditioner again. It's starting to become a nightmare with amenities, but we've never had an issue with the engine.
